Force India retains Sergio Perez for 2016
Force India has announced that Sergio Perez will remain with the team for the 2016 Formula 1 season. Perez joined Force India at the beginning of the 2014 season, and signed a new multi-year deal with the team in Abu Dhabi last year. His place with the team for 2016 was still unconfirmed, though, with speculation linking him with a move to Lotus upon a possible buy-out by Renault. Force India was known to be evaluating its driver options for 2016 in the event that either Perez or teammate Nico Hulkenberg left, engaging in talks with Mercedes junior Pascal Wehrlein.
